If you are using an AMD or Intel integrated GPU, you might experience graphical artifacts. The consensus is that the (mesa) are the most reliable for these chipsets, and you should ensure your distribution's kernel drivers are fully up to date.

If you extracted the game to an unusual location and are trying to launch it via the (Flatpak version), you might run into a "sandbox permission" issue. The Flatpak sandbox restricts which folders the launcher can see. To fix this, either move the game folder to ~/Games/Heroic/ or use a tool like Flatseal to grant Heroic access to the current game directory.

Celeste , the critically acclaimed precision platformer from Maddy Makes Games, is beloved for its tight controls, emotional storytelling, and charming pixel art. While officially supported on Linux via Steam, many users opt for DRM-free versions from platforms like Itch.io or GOG, which often come in the form of a Celeste-linux.zip archive.
